Introduction For purposes of planning the broadcasting-satellite service in the band 11.7-12.5 G Hz in Region 1 and 11.7-12.2 GHz in Region 3@ right- and left-hand circular polarization was adopted. Similarly@ in Region 2@ right and left-hand circular polarization was selected for the Plan for the broadcasting-satellite service in the band 12.2-12.7 GHz as well as for the associated feeder-link Plan in the band 17.3-17.8 GHz. Furthermore@ at the WARC ORB-85 the frequency bands 14.5-14.8 GHz (for countries outside Europe and for Malta) and 17.3-18.1 G Hz were selected for the planning of feeder links for the broadcasting-satellite service in Regions 1 and 3. It was assumed that circular polarization will be used for planning. Alternatively linear polarization could be used@ subject to the agreement of all administrations sharing the given orbital position. This Report presents a summary of the factors that were considered in making this choice@ both for the record@ and for the planning of future systems in other bands that are@ or may be@ allocated to the broadcasting satellite service.
